Theory of Computation: Foundations and Exam Prep โ€” LearnFlat

Theory of Computation: Foundations and Exam Prep

Master finite automata, context-free grammars, and Turing machines to build a solid theoretical foundation and prepare for computer science engineering exams.

โฑ 1 oras 24 min ๐Ÿ“š 6 aralin

Tungkol sa kursong ito

To truly understand how computers solve problems and what their physical limits are, you must master the mathematical foundations of computer science. This written course guides you from absolute beginner to a confident problem-solver in the Theory of Computation, equipping you with the analytical skills needed for academic excellence and competitive engineering examinations. By working through clear, written explanations and step-by-step mathematical proofs, you will build a rigorous mental model of computability and formal languages. What you'll learn: - Understand the fundamental classifications of formal languages and the Chomsky hierarchy. - Design finite automata, regular expressions, and transition systems for various languages. - Construct context-free grammars and pushdown automata to parse structured language constructs. - Analyze the power and limitations of Turing machines and the concepts of decidability. - Apply pumping lemmas to prove whether languages are non-regular or non-context-free. - Explore modern applications of automata in compiler design and regular expression engines. This course begins with essential terminology, basic set theory, and alphabet definitions before moving systematically through regular languages, context-free languages, and computability theory. This course is designed for computer science students, engineering exam aspirants, and self-taught developers seeking a rigorous mathematical foundation. No advanced mathematical background is required to start. Begin reading today to demystify the core mathematics of computing.

Ang makukuha mo

  • ๐Ÿ“œ Certificate ng pagtatapos
    Idagdag sa LinkedIn profile mo
  • ๐Ÿ’ฌ Personal na AI tutor
    Natigil sa isang aralin? Itanong sa iyong built-in na tutor ang kahit ano, kahit kailan.
  • โ™พ๏ธ Lifetime access
    Bumalik anumang oras, walang expiry
  • ๐Ÿ“ฑ Telepono o computer
    Gumagana saanman, kahit anong device
  • ๐Ÿ’ธ 14-day refund
    Walang tanong
  • โšก Maikli at focused
    1 oras 24 min ng practical content

Mga Review

Wala pang review โ€” ikaw ang unang magbahagi.

Magsulat ng review

โ˜†โ˜†โ˜†โ˜†โ˜†
Hihilingin naming mag-sign in ka pagkatapos โ€” ligtas ang draft mo.

Kinuha rin ng iba

Mga madalas itanong

Ano ang kailangan ko para sa kursong ito? +

Telepono o computer na may internet lang. Walang install, walang special hardware.

Paano ako magbabayad? +

Sa pamamagitan ng card via Stripe. Hindi namin iniimbak ang detalye ng card โ€” secure na hinahawakan ng Stripe.

Pwede ba akong mag-refund? +

Oo โ€” full refund sa loob ng 14 araw, walang tanong.

Hanggang kailan ang access ko? +

Habang buhay. Sa pagbili, sa iyo na ang course โ€” balikan mo kahit kailan.

Makakakuha ba ako ng certificate? +

Oo. Pagkatapos, makakatanggap ka ng certificate na maidadagdag sa LinkedIn profile mo.

Para sa mga learner sa
Tech Design Finance Marketing Healthcare Edukasyon Hospitality Manufacturing